Reggie confirms Wii storage solution still in the works

Club Nintendo magazine has a new interview with the Regginator regarding storage solution for your undoubtedly full refrigerator. Basically, they’re not sure what form of storage the end product will be, but if they’re going to provide one, they’re going to do it the right way. Online storage perhaps?

I want the people to have the right expectations. We have never said that it will be a hard drive, nor have we mentioned how we will fix this issue, but we are going to deliver a better way to store games.

The same magazine confirmed a new Zelda game, reconfirmed a new Pikmin game, and a “no comment” regarding Wii MotionPlus being utilized in either. At the same time, expect the Wii MotionPlus to be the last major first-party controller peripheral for a while.
